Hi Christopher,

You wrote "A modified client/library could be used to store objects that should 
be sharded, vs "standard" ceph treatment.  In this model, each shard would be 
written to a seperate PG, and each PG would we stored on exactly one OSD.  " 
but there is no way for a client to enforce the fact that two objects are 
stored in separate PG.

Am I missing something ?
